Transaction dc6216561962450973deddc914345e2f42592211a49c04fc5803552c09b72463
1 Input
1 Output
-
dc6216561962450973deddc914345e2f42592211a49c04fc5803552c09b72463:0
- value
- 3045129
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6cf6da0dccc31b796ac2adb1c87bf5cec1ebae6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HfcUHDfXExFnHUPzDy5n5WBbe426kjB1o